Exclamation US crew kidnapped for two hours.

This info came from a Continental Airlines pilot.

The crew's shuttle was boarded in a Latin American city by an armed man while enroute to the hotel. The driver was able to communicate to the hotel as to which streets they were on and two police cars intercepted and blocked the shuttle. The crew was very fortunate to have a clever driver who was prepared for this and kept his nerve, while knowing how to give out vital info on the phone.
